My 2006 2.3 is ailing, I need help please!
It starts & idles just fine, Runs up thru the gears just fine,
Seems that when I apply heavier throttle in the higher gears, it wants to
mis,spit, sputter what ever you want to call it. I can acheive 60-70 mph
if I do it slowly. At 60, in 5th if I mash it, it will cough...
Not getting any check engine lights or codes on the Scan gauge

Really wondering about fuel injectors

these are things I have done recently
air filter
fuel filter,
spark plugs
wires, ( a cheaper set, all I could get in town)
Seafoam in the gas tank.

Have not changed
Coil

Thanks for any input
Dave
 
Fuel filter would have been my first stop for those symptoms.

Next would be fuel pressure, should hold above 60psi at higher RPMs.

Not sure coil(s) could do that.

There is a WOT(wide open throttle) relay that should override O2 sensors and set rich mix, when foot is to the floor.

I had this problem on my 2.3 new fuel filter helped, new coils finally put an end to it.
 
I would recommend getting better wires first. On my lima 2.3 I had a misfire so I changed the wires. Bought a cheap set and had the same problem. Bought a good set and the problem was solved. I personally like omnispark wires. I picked them up at oreillys last time.



Also I used to have a duratec 2.3 and I had a similar issue and it turned out to be a bad plug wire which was letting the spark jump straight to the head under heavy-er acceleration.
